PBF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2016 in Review

246 of the 3,753 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in PBF Energy (PBF) for Q1 2016, worth a combined $3.32B — down 12% from $3.76B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 49 funds opened new PBF positions and 36 closed out — a net gain of 13 holders — while 79 added to existing stakes and 95 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Barrow, Hanley, Mewhinney & Strauss, adding an estimated $75.1M. The largest seller was Millennium Management, cutting an estimated $101M.
